Cursive Gukut 3 is a very light, very narrow, medium contrast, italic, very short x-height font.

A delicate, slanted handwritten script with long ascenders and descenders and an overall narrow footprint. Strokes are thin and crisp with subtle pressure-like variation, giving counters and joins a light, open feel. Letterforms lean on quick, continuous movements: tall capitals built from sweeping entry strokes, rounded bowls that stay compact, and occasional looped terminals. Spacing is loose and natural for handwriting, with inconsistent widths that add organic rhythm while keeping a clean, uncluttered texture.
Well-suited for signature-style marks, invitation suites, greeting cards, and lifestyle branding where a personal touch is desired. It works best at display sizes for quotes, short headlines, and name treatments, and can complement minimalist packaging or social graphics where the thin strokes have room to breathe.
The font reads as personal and breezy, balancing understated elegance with a spontaneous, handwritten immediacy. Its thin linework and tall proportions create a refined, airy tone, while the lively slant and looping gestures keep it informal and approachable.
Designed to evoke modern handwritten penmanship with a refined, fashion-leaning sensibility—prioritizing fluid motion, tall proportions, and a light footprint for elegant display typography.
Capitals are prominent and gestural, often taller than surrounding lowercase, which helps with initial caps in names and headings. Numerals follow the same light, handwritten logic, matching the script’s narrow, quick-stroke character.
